Capital Health Plan at a glance
What we know about Capital Health Plan
Capital Health Plan (CHP) is a non-profit health maintenance organization (HMO) based in Tallahassee, Florida. Founded in 1982, it aims to provide affordable, quality healthcare to the community. With over 135,000 members, CHP has developed a broad network of doctors, hospitals, and providers. The organization has consistently received top ratings from the National Committee for Quality Assurance (NCQA) since 2005. CHP offers a variety of health plans, including tailored HMO options for employer groups, individuals, families, and Medicare recipients. Their services include in-network primary and specialty care, behavioral health support, urgent care, hospital care, and prescription drug coverage. Additionally, CHP provides resources for health management, such as doctor search tools and wellness programs. The organization primarily serves North Florida, including Tallahassee, and is committed to delivering comprehensive healthcare solutions to its members.

Automated Prior Authorization Processing
Prior authorization is a critical but time-consuming administrative hurdle that delays patient care and strains staff resources. Automating this process can significantly reduce administrative burden, accelerate treatment initiation, and improve patient satisfaction by minimizing wait times.
Intelligent Patient Scheduling and Reminders
Optimizing appointment scheduling and reducing no-shows are vital for patient flow and revenue cycle management. AI-driven systems can predict no-show risk, automate rescheduling, and provide personalized patient reminders, ensuring fuller schedules and better resource utilization.
AI-Powered Medical Coding and Billing Support
Accurate and efficient medical coding directly impacts reimbursement and compliance. AI agents can assist coders by identifying relevant diagnoses and procedures from clinical documentation, reducing errors and improving the speed of claim submission, which can accelerate revenue cycles.
Streamlined Clinical Documentation Improvement (CDI)
High-quality clinical documentation is essential for accurate coding, appropriate reimbursement, and regulatory compliance. AI can continuously monitor documentation for completeness and specificity, prompting clinicians in real-time to improve record quality.
Automated Claims Status Checking and Follow-up
Manual tracking of insurance claims is a significant drain on revenue cycle staff. Automating the process of checking claim status and initiating follow-up on denials or rejections can significantly speed up payment cycles and reduce accounts receivable days.
Personalized Patient Education Content Delivery
Providing patients with relevant and timely educational materials improves adherence to treatment plans and overall health outcomes. AI can personalize content based on diagnosis, treatment, and patient profile, ensuring information is easily accessible and understood.
